How To Fix EDX039 - System error: &1, &2, &3


EDX039 - Overview

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: EDX - EDX: Messages for EBPP connection to Billing Consolidation

  • Message number: 039

  • Message text: System error: &1, &2, &3

    The SAP error message EDX039, which states "System error: &1, &2, &3," is a generic error message that indicates a system-level issue within the SAP environment. The placeholders (&1, &2, &3) typically represent specific error codes or messages that provide more context about the nature of the error.
    Possible Causes:
    
    
    Configuration Issues: There may be misconfigurations in the system settings or parameters that are causing the error. System Resource Limitations: Insufficient memory, CPU, or disk space can lead to system errors. Database Issues: Problems with the database connection or database integrity can trigger this error. Transport Issues: If the error occurs during a transport process, it may be related to issues with the transport directory or transport requests. Program Errors: Bugs or issues in custom ABAP programs or standard SAP programs can lead to this error.
